There is no admission fee to tour our Museum or to do research in the library. Our exhibits focus on the personal memorabilia of the veterans, highlighting those with personal ties to the city of Philadelphia and the region. Our exhibits have been revitalized and designed to tell the personal story of the men and women who served our country during the Civil War.
